Sergio Perez rejects Red Bull’s one-year contract extension offer.

Sergio Perez determined to secure long-term deal with Milton Keynes.

Christian Horner, team principal of Red Bull, and Sergio Perez (via IMAGO), have been part of Red Bull since 2021. The Mexican driver has played the perfect role as a secondary driver for the team. However, Perez’s future with Milton Keynes is uncertain, as other drivers, such as [insert name], will become free agents next season. Now, Perez has decided to make demands to Red Bull regarding his contract renewal.

Perez’s current contract expires at the end of this year. [Insert name] had previously stated that the Austrian team was considering various options. It was reported earlier that Red Bull rejected Perez’s initial demands. However, according to reports, Milton Keynes was willing to offer him a one-year extension.

However, it is believed that Perez was not interested in signing another one-year contract. Perez’s legal team presented a counterproposal for a two-year contract, but Red Bull immediately rejected it.

Red Bull has shown confidence in Sergio Perez this season. The Mexican driver has achieved impressive second places so far. Although he has not won a race, Christian Horner confirmed that Milton Keynes was aware of all options for partnerships next season.

Furthermore, Horner stated that Red Bull will make their decision at the right time. The Red Bull team principal mentioned that Perez has always been easy to work with and that there should be no issues during negotiations. However, Horner did not comment on the rumors about the mentioned disagreement.

Without a doubt, Sergio Perez would like to continue in Milton Keynes in the near future. If negotiations reach an impasse, the Mexican driver will end up having to accept Red Bull’s terms. It will be interesting to see if and when the two parties will reach an agreement on a new contract.
